# Artifact Signing — Driftwell Scheduler

Nightly backfills run via the Driftwell scheduler at 02:15 UTC. Every backfill artifact must be signed before the scheduler will pick it up; unsigned bundles are quarantined and reported at the weekly sync. Signing happens in CI via the `driftwell-sign` step — no manual signing. For local verification of staged artifacts, use the key that follows.

release key, kajeg-yawif: bky6_axksxH

Handover Note — Director Transition, Quillbrook Industries

Main live item: the possible acquisition of Fenharrow Analytics. Due diligence is roughly 60% complete; their contract book is solid, but pension liabilities need scrutiny. Valuation range agreed internally. Advisors retained through year-end. Keep the circle small — only the deal team is briefed. My overall assessment of where this fits our plans follows below.

board note of kadug-tawig: Only 5 of the 100 pilot accounts renewed Oliath, so a churn review is set for April 15.

MEMO — To all branch managers

Effective next month, list prices for the Kestrelware Home range will rise by 4% across all branches. The adjustment reflects higher input costs from our coastal suppliers and brings the range in line with the Kestrelware Pro tier. Updated price sheets will be distributed by the Marlowe office this week. Apply the new pricing to all orders placed after the first. Please review the following note before briefing your teams.

internal memo for tagef-hadup: Gross margin on Ulaath came in at 15 percent against a plan of 5 percent. Only 7 of the 120 pilot accounts renewed Ulaath, so a churn review is set for October 15.

# Service Accounts — Keyloom Rotation Utility

Keyloom rotates service-account secrets for the Branmere cluster nightly. Each account maps to one vault path; duplicates fail the run. Reviewers: check that new accounts declare a rotation interval and an owner team. Dry-run mode logs intended swaps without writing. The utility itself authenticates to the Tollgate secrets API, and its bootstrap key goes on the line below.

API key for kajeg-tajop: qvz3-w1m